[ad_1] how to get ip address of client using php how to get ipv4 address in php // Function to get the user IP address function getUserIP() { $ipaddress=""; if (isset($_SERVER['HTTP_CLIENT_IP'])) $ipaddress = $_SERVER['HTTP_CLIENT_IP']; else if(isset($_SERVER['HTTP_X_FORWARDED_FOR'])) $ipaddress = $_SERVER['HTTP_X_FORWARDED_FOR']; else if(isset($_SERVER['HTTP_X_FORWARDED'])) $ipaddress = $_SERVER['HTTP_X_FORWARDED']; else if(isset($_SERVER['HTTP_X_CLUSTER_CLIENT_IP'])) $ipaddress = $_SERVER['HTTP_X_CLUSTER_CLIENT_IP']; else if(isset($_SERVER['HTTP_FORWARDED_FOR'])) $ipaddress = $_SERVER['HTTP_FORWARDED_FOR']; else if(isset($_SERVER['HTTP_FORWARDED'])) $ipaddress = $_SERVER['HTTP_FORWARDED']; else if(isset($_SERVER['REMOTE_ADDR'])) $ipaddress = $_SERVER['REMOTE_ADDR']; else $ipaddress="UNKNOWN"; return $ipaddress; } get user ip in php function getIp() { $ip = $_SERVER['REMOTE_ADDR']; if (!empty($_SERVER['HTTP_CLIENT_IP'])) { $ip = $_SERVER['HTTP_CLIENT_IP']; } elseif (!empty($_SERVER['HTTP_X_FORWARDED_FOR'])) { $ip = $_SERVER['HTTP_X_FORWARDED_FOR']; } return $ip; } php get client ip $_SERVER['REMOTE_ADDR'] [ad_2] How to get IP address in PHP?Using getenv() function: To get the IP Address,we use getenv(“REMOTE_ADDR”) command. The getenv() function in PHP is used for retrieval of values of an environment variable in PHP. It is used to return the value of a specific environment variable.
What is $_ in PHP?Variable names follow the same rules as other labels in PHP. A valid variable name starts with a letter or underscore, followed by any number of letters, numbers, or underscores. So $_ is just an arbitrary variable.
